Adfactors PR has named Nikita Sarwara as Senior Vice President, with responsibility for key client mandates across the firm’s corporate and brand communications work.
 
In the new role, Sarwara will work across communication strategy, media engagement, thought leadership and crisis management. She will also be involved in long-term communication programmes for clients and work closely with senior teams within the firm.
 
Sarwara has spent several years at Adfactors PR, during which she has worked with clients across different sectors and communication requirements. Her work has included corporate communications and brand PR, along with media outreach and digital storytelling. She has also been involved in developing thought leadership programmes for founders and senior business leaders.
 
As part of her responsibilities as Senior Vice President, Sarwara will take on larger and more complex mandates while working with leadership and senior teams across client strategy and delivery. She will also contribute to proposals, pitches and communication programmes being developed for existing and prospective clients.
 
The development comes as Adfactors PR continues to expand both its geographical presence and the range of communications capabilities it offers.
 
The firm recently acquired a majority stake in Australian communications consultancy SenateSHJ, adding to its presence in the Asia-Pacific region. Adfactors PR has also invested in WLDD, a creator-led marketing and content distribution company.
 
The two moves reflect the firm’s growing focus on areas beyond conventional public relations, as communication programmes increasingly bring together corporate reputation, brand building, digital platforms and newer forms of content and audience engagement.
 
Adfactors PR works with Indian and international companies, startups and institutions across sectors. Its work spans corporate reputation, brand communications and strategic communications counsel.
